  • MASSIVE is a parallel dataset of > 1M utterances across 52 languages with annotations for the Natural Language Understanding tasks of intent prediction and slot annotation. Utterances span 60 intents and include 55 slot types. MASSIVE was created by localizing the Spoken Language Understanding Resource Package (SLURP) dataset, composed of general intelligent voice assistant single-shot interactions.

    AlexaTM 20B is a 20B-Parameter sequence-to-sequence transformer model created by the Alexa Teacher Model (AlexaTM) team at Amazon. The model was trained on a mixture of Common Crawl (mC4) and Wikipedia data across 12 languages using denoising and Causal Language Modeling (CLM) tasks.     We present Syne Tune, a library for large-scale distributed hyperparameter optimization (HPO). Syne Tune’s modular architecture allows users to easily switch between different execution backends to facilitate experimentation and makes it easy to contribute new optimization algorithms.     This repository hosts the REDTab dataset, the largest natural-table relation extraction dataset. In our dataset, we have a total of 9,149 tables, and 22,236 column pairs from Music and Literature domains. We release two categories of REDTab: REDTab-standard: This is the standard REDTab which includes 23 different relations.
